ImageJ

ImageJ

Science & Education

ImageJ is an open-source image processing program developed by the National Institutes of Health. It can display, edit, analyze, process, save, and print 8-bit, 16-bit, and 32-bit images. Key features include support for many image file formats, ROI handling, 3D and stack processing, a vast plugin ecosystem, and a built-in macro language.

Scrap photo editor

Scrap photo editor

Photos & Graphics

Scrap is a free, open source photo editing software for Windows, Mac and Linux. It provides basic image editing tools like cropping, resizing, filters, text, drawings, and automatic image enhancement.
